Ինչպե՞ս մուտքագրել նախորդ հրամանը Յունիքսում:

Ինչպե՞ս կարող եմ օգտագործել նախորդ հրամանները Linux-ում:

Անընդհատ սեղմելով այն ձեզ անցնում է պատմության մի քանի հրամանների միջով, այնպես որ կարող եք գտնել ձեր ուզածը: Օգտագործեք Down arrow շարժվել հակառակ ուղղությամբ. Այնուամենայնիվ, պատմության ֆայլը կարող է պարունակել բազմաթիվ գրառումներ, հրամանների պատմությունից որոշակի հրաման կրկին կատարելու համար կարող եք գործարկել պատմության հրամանը:

Ինչպե՞ս եք կրկնում վերջին հրամանը տերմինալում:

Արագ կրկնեք վերջին հրամանը ձեր տերմինալում՝ առանց տեքստային խմբագրիչից դուրս գալու: Լռելյայն սա պարտադիր է ctrl+f7 կամ cmd+f7 (mac).

Ինչպե՞ս գտնել նախորդ հրամանները տերմինալում:

Ctrl + R որոնման և տերմինալի պատմության այլ հնարքներ:

Ինչ է $: Բաշի սցենարով?

$? -Վերջին կատարված հրամանի ելքի կարգավիճակը: $0 - Ընթացիկ սցենարի ֆայլի անունը: $# -Սկրիպտին տրամադրվող արգումենտների քանակը: $$ - Ընթացիկ կեղևի գործընթացի համարը:

Ինչպե՞ս է Repeat հրամանը օգտակար:

REPEAT հրամանը թույլ է տալիս շրջել կոդի բլոկի միջով. REPEAT-ը սահմանում է բլոկի սկիզբը, իսկ ENDREPEAT-ը՝ վերջը: Դուք վերահսկում եք օղակը՝ նշելով հանգույցի կրկնությունների քանակը և/կամ այն ​​պայմանները, որոնց դեպքում հանգույցն ավարտվում է:

Ինչպե՞ս եք ստանում ֆայլում օրինաչափության դեպքերի թիվը:

Դուք կարող եք օգտագործել grep հրամանը հաշվել, թե քանի անգամ է «mauris»-ը հայտնվում ֆայլում, ինչպես ցույց է տրված: Միայն grep-c-ի օգտագործումը կհաշվի այն տողերի թիվը, որոնք պարունակում են համապատասխան բառը՝ ընդհանուր համընկնումների քանակի փոխարեն:

Ինչպե՞ս կարող եմ տեսնել ջնջված պատմությունը Linux-ում:

4 Պատասխաններ. Առաջին, գործարկել debugfs /dev/hda13 in ձեր տերմինալը (փոխարինելով /dev/hda13-ը ձեր սեփական սկավառակով/բաժանմամբ): (ՆՇՈՒՄ. Դուք կարող եք գտնել ձեր սկավառակի անունը՝ գործարկելով df / տերմինալում): Վրիպազերծման ռեժիմում հայտնվելուց հետո կարող եք օգտագործել lsdel հրամանը՝ ջնջված ֆայլերին համապատասխան inodes ցուցակագրելու համար:

Ի՞նչ է պատմության հրամանը Linux-ում:

պատմության հրամանն է օգտագործվում է նախկինում կատարված հրամանը դիտելու համար. … Այս հրամանները պահվում են պատմության ֆայլում: Bash shell history հրամանը ցույց է տալիս հրամանի ամբողջ ցանկը: Շարահյուսություն՝ $ պատմություն։ Այստեղ յուրաքանչյուր հրամանից առաջ նախորդող թիվը (որը կոչվում է իրադարձության համար) կախված է համակարգից:

Ինչպե՞ս գտնել նախորդ հրամանները:

Սեղմեք Ctrl + R և մուտքագրեք ssh . Ctrl + R-ը կսկսի որոնումը ամենավերջին հրամանից մինչև հինը (հակադարձ որոնում): Եթե ​​ունեք մեկից ավելի հրամաններ, որոնք սկսվում են ssh-ով, սեղմեք Ctrl + R կրկին ու կրկին, մինչև գտնեք համապատասխանությունը:

Ինչպե՞ս եք որոնում տերմինալի հրամաններում:

Անմիջապես որոնեք ձեր տերմինալի պատմությունը ստեղնաշարի դյուրանցմամբ

  1. Յուրաքանչյուր ոք, ով պարբերաբար օգտագործում է հրամանի տողը, ունի առնվազն մեկ երկար տող, որը նրանք պարբերաբար մուտքագրում են: …
  2. Այժմ սեղմեք Ctrl + R; դուք կտեսնեք (reverse-i-search) .
  3. Պարզապես սկսեք մուտքագրել. կհայտնվի ձեր մուտքագրած նիշերը ներառող ամենավերջին հրամանը:

Ինչպե՞ս գտնել ֆայլ տերմինալում:

Linux տերմինալում ֆայլեր գտնելու համար կատարեք հետևյալը.

  1. Բացեք ձեր սիրած տերմինալային հավելվածը: …
  2. Մուտքագրեք հետևյալ հրամանը՝ գտնել /path/to/folder/ -inname *file_name_portion*…
  3. Եթե ​​Ձեզ անհրաժեշտ է գտնել միայն ֆայլեր կամ միայն թղթապանակներ, ապա ավելացրեք -type f ֆայլերի համար կամ -type d դիրեկտորիաների համար:
Հավանո՞ւմ եք այս հաղորդագրությունը: Խնդրում ենք կիսել ձեր ընկերներին ՝
OS այսօր